Grand Opening : ServMart

The grand opening for the United States Air Force ServMart was held here July 26.

The ServMart carries more than 800 products including more than 485 environmentally-friendly products, making it easy for government organizations to meet their mandatory purchasing requirements.

ServMart carries many products needed to fulfill Andersen's mission.

"General Services Administration's prices are competitive and their products are readily available," said Brandy Untalan, GSA customer services director for the Asia Pacific Region. "We are able to provide military organizations with supplies to complete mission requirements that are in compliance with the Trade Act Agreement and Buy American Act."

Along with helping save tax-payer dollars, GSA paired with the National Institute for Significantly Handicapped, a non-profit organization dedicated to creating employment opportunities for people with significant disabilities.

"Both NISH and GSA bring powerful and unique capabilities to the program," said Lt. Col. Robert Burns, 36th Mission Support Group deputy commander. "We look forward to working with the team to provide all base supply store requirements on time and at the most competitive prices."

The ServMart is a one-stop shop for mandatory supplies that contributes to the success of government organizations who purchase for them.

The ServMart is available to military or federal agency personnel
in support of official duties to carry out mission requirements. Store hours are from 8 a.m. to 3 p.m.
